The City established the HPD in 1978 to handle the development and maintenance of its affordable housing. HPD's mission is to promote the quality and affordability of the City's housing and the diversity and strength of its neighborhoods. HPD supports this mission by providing low-cost subordinate subsidy loans to finance affordable housing through various programs, including the Extremely Low- and Low-Income Affordability (ELLA) Program, the Supportive Housing Loan Program (SHLP), and the Senior Affordable Rental Apartments (SARA) Program. Between Jan. 1, 2014, and June 30, 2024, the City financed the construction or preservation of over 255,000 affordable housing units across the five boroughs of NYC....
